OK guys, my '89 Si has been making a distinct clunking noise when going over bumps in the pass. rear area. I noticed that the car is also sitting a little higher in the same area. I can barely fit two fingers between the wheel well on the driver side and on the passenger side I can fit three fingers no problem. Whats the dilly yo? I've got Illuminas and eibach sportlines in the rear with a mugen sway bar.

I have the same exact problem. I have H&R race springs and on the drivers side its tucked in and on the passenger I can almost fit 2 fingers in the gap. So I took off both rear wheels and the side that was higher "Passenger side," the top part "shaft" or whatever its called was much longer than the lower side "driver's side." So I guess the previous owner must of replaced it with the wrong strut. In your car check for that, or check and make sure the spring is on right, and seated in correctly.
I'm guessing it was the wrong application. I havent messed with it ever since. And no its not making any noise. I'm just gonna run it like that till I get a good deal on some good shocks.

Actually, i was thinking that this was the problem. Do you just move them around with your hand when the car is in the air?
i run GCs so they pop right back into place once i hit a bump in the road (if they don't sit properly). but you can move them into the right place by hand. just don't mess with them when lowering the car off the jack.
another tip is to zip tie them to the top hat so they don't move around when the car is jacked up.
